Red Lobster Cheese Biscuits
5 lb Bisquick 44 oz Water, cold** 1 lb Cheddar, sharp grated
1/2 cup Butter, melted 1 tsp Garlic salt or powder 1 tbsp Parsley flakes 1 tsp Italian seasonings
Preheat oven to 450 degrees. Mix bisquick, water and cheese. Drop by large spoonfuls onto greased baking sheet. Bake for 8 10 minutes. After baking, (while hot) brush on melted butter or margarine mixed with garlic powder, parsley flakes and Italian seasoning. (Amounts will vary by the size batch you make, but a little goes a long way.) Serve hot.
For a smaller batch: The RL manager's recipe is for a large quantity, so you'll have to reduce the ingredient quantities by the size batch you desire.
For about 12 biscuits use: 2 cups Bisquick 1/2 cup cold water** 3/4 cup grated cheddar Mix a small amount of melted butter and seasonings to top the baked biscuits
**You may also substitute soda water or gingerale for the water, if desired.

2 cups Bisquick 2/3 cups milk 1/2 cup shredded Cheddar Cheese 1/2 cup butter or margarine, melted 1/4 tsp. garlic powder
Heat oven to 450 degrees. Mix Bisquick, milk and cheese until a soft dough forms. Drop by spoonfuls onto an ungreased cooking sheet. Bake 8-10 minutes until golden brown. Mix butter and garlic powder. Brush mixture over warm biscuits before removing from cookie sheet.
